Family-Friendly 2-day Itinerary in Verona, Italy

Saturday, September 23, 2023

Start your Verona adventure by immersing yourself in the rich history of the city. In the morning, head to the iconic Verona Arena, a Roman amphitheater that dates back to the 1st century. Marvel at its grandeur and imagine the gladiatorial battles that once took place here. Afterward, take a leisurely stroll to Piazza delle Erbe, a lively square filled with colorful market stalls and historic buildings. Grab a quick bite to eat at a local café and soak in the vibrant atmosphere.

  • Verona Arena: Estimated cost - €10 per person,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Piazza delle Erbe: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ours

In the afternoon, visit Juliet's House (Casa di Giulietta), a popular destination for literature enthusiasts and romantics alike. Admire the famous balcony and leave a love note on the walls. A short walk from Juliet's House is Castelvecchio, an impressive medieval fortress that now houses a museum. Explore its fascinating exhibitions and enjoy panoramic views of the city from its tower.

  • Juliet's House: Estimated cost - €6 per person,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Castelvecchio: Estimated cost - €6 per person, Time spent - 1-2 hours

As the evening sets in, take a relaxing stroll along the Adige River and enjoy the picturesque views. Head to Piazza Bra, the main square of Verona, and indulge in some delicious Italian cuisine at one of the local restaurants. End the day with a memorable visit to the Teatro Romano, an ancient Roman theater that hosts concerts and performances during the summer months.

  • Adige River: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Piazza Bra: Estimated cost (dinner) - €20-€30 per person,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Teatro Romano: Estimated cost - €4 per person, Time spent - 1-2 hours

Sunday, September 24, 2023

Start your second day in Verona with a visit to the Giusti Gardens, a serene oasis in the heart of the city. Take a peaceful morning stroll through the beautifully manicured Renaissance gardens and enjoy the panoramic view of Verona from the top of the hill. Afterward, head to the Verona Cathedral (Duomo di Verona), a stunning Romanesque church with impressive architecture and breathtaking artwork.

  • Giusti Gardens: Estimated cost - €8 per person,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Verona Cathedral: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ours

In the afternoon, explore the charming streets of Verona's historic center. Visit the Scaliger Tombs, a mausoleum complex that houses the tombs of the Scaliger family, a prominent ruling dynasty of Verona. Afterwards, make your way to the Ponte Pietra, an ancient Roman bridge that offers stunning views of the city and the Adige River.

  • Scaliger Tombs: Estimated cost - €2 per person, Time spent - 1 hour
  • Ponte Pietra: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1 hour

For a fun and educational experience, visit the Museo di Castelvecchio in the afternoon. Discover its extensive collection of medieval and Renaissance art, including sculptures, paintings, and artifacts. Afterward, treat your family to some gelato at one of the local gelaterias and savor the flavors of Italy.

  • Museo di Castelvecchio: Estimated cost - €6 per person,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Gelato: Estimated cost - €3-€5 per person, Time spent - 30 minutes

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

Verona has plenty of hidden gems and local favorites that are perfect for families. Consider visiting the Parco delle Cascate, a beautiful park with waterfalls and trails, ideal for a picnic and outdoor activities. Another off-the-beaten-path attraction is the Museo Nicolis, a private collection of vintage cars, motorcycles, and bicycles that will fascinate both young and old. Don't forget to try the traditional Veronese dish, "Pastissada de caval," a slow-cooked horse meat stew, at a local trattoria for an authentic culinary experience.
